Kinds Of Commercial Door Handles
Before delving into repair treatments, it is necessary to comprehend the numerous kinds of commercial door handles readily available. Each type has its unique features and systems:
Lever Handles: These are the most prevalent in commercial structures due to their ease of usage, particularly for individuals with specials needs.Knob Handles: While less common in commercial areas, they can still be found in older structures and certain design styles.Panic Bars: Often situated in fire escape, panic bars enable quick egress and undergo specific performance requirements.Keypad and Electronic Handles: These modern handles boost security with gain access to control features, frequently incorporating with business security systems.Common Problems with Commercial Door Handles
Understanding the potential issues that can emerge with door handles can help company owner conduct prompt repairs. Some common problems include:
Loose Handles: Over time, screws can loosen, causing the handle to wobble or separate totally.Sticking Mechanism: A badly lubricated or damaged internal mechanism can lead to the handle sticking or being hard to run.Broken Handle: Handles can break due to excessive force, wear and tear, or bad quality materials.Lock Malfunctions: Handles incorporated with locking systems may show problems, resulting in security vulnerabilities.Steps for Repairing a Commercial Door Handle
Fixing a commercial door handle can typically be a straightforward DIY job. Here are the necessary actions to follow:
1. Gather the Necessary Tools and Materials
Before starting the repair procedure, ensure you have the following tools and products:
Screwdriver (flathead and Phillips)Allen wrench (if relevant)Lubricant (such as WD-40 or graphite)Replacement parts (if the handle is broken)Cleaning fabric2. Evaluate the Damage
Examine the handle and locking mechanism:
Is the handle loose or unsteady? Is the internal mechanism sticking? Is the handle broken?Is the lock operating appropriately?3. Tighten Up Loose Handles
If the handle is loose, use a screwdriver to tighten the screws on the handle or trim plate. For lever handles, look for screws beneath or at the side. If there are no visible screws, search for hidden ones that might be inside the handle, typically available through Allen screws.
4. Clean and Lubricate
If the handle is sticking, it may require an excellent cleaning. Use a fabric to wipe away any dust or gunk. After cleaning, apply lube to the internal mechanism:
For sticking systems, include a few drops of lubricant around the base of the handle and at the lock.Beware not to over-apply the lube, as extreme quantities can bring in dirt.5. Replace Broken Parts
If any part of the handle is broken or harmed, it's best to change it totally. The majority of handles can be replaced without requiring to alter the entire door hardware. To replace a broken handle:
Remove the screws holding the door handle in place.Take out the old handle and thoroughly follow the installation instructions for the brand-new handle. Ensure that the new handle is secured strongly to prevent future issues.6. Test Functionality
After making the essential repairs or replacements, rigorously test the handle for performance. Guarantee that it turns smoothly, locks appropriately, and that any locks function as anticipated.

A: Regular maintenance is a good idea a minimum of every six months, especially in high-traffic areas. Observations for wear and tear can assist prevent major repairs later.
Q: Can I change a door handle without requiring to replace the lock?
A: Yes, in many cases, you can change a door handle without replacing the lock, supplied that the replacement handle is compatible with your existing lock.
Q: What if my door handle is broken beyond repair?
A: If a door handle is irreparably harmed, it will need to be replaced. The majority of hardware shops carry a wide choice of commercial door handles that differ in style and functionality.
Q: Are there particular types of door handles that are better for commercial usage?
A: Lever handles are usually preferred in commercial spaces due to their accessibility and ease of usage. Additionally, panic bars or electronic handles may be advised for safety and security.
